CSU takes league-leader Utah State to overtime before losing, 100-96

2018-19 CSU MBB - J.D. Paige

FORT COLLINS, Colo – Colorado State showed grit and intensity late as they brought league-leader Utah State to the brink before falling in overtime to the visitors, 100-96, Tuesday night in Moby Arena.  With the loss, CSU fell to 12-18 including a 7-10 record in Mountain West action, while USU improved to 25-6 and a 15-3 record in league play….Read More at CSURams.com
